Tiedoston sisältävä tiedosto on Extensible Markup Language (XML) -tiedosto. Nämä ovat todella yksinkertaisia tekstitiedostoja, jotka käyttävät mukautettuja tunnisteita kuvaamaan dokumentin rakennetta ja muita ominaisuuksia.
XML on World Wide Web Consortiumin (W3C) luoma merkintäkieli, jolla määritellään syntaksi asiakirjojen koodaamiseksi, jonka sekä ihmiset että koneet voisivat lukea. Tämä tapahtuu käyttämällä tunnisteita, jotka määrittelevät asiakirjan rakenteen sekä asiakirjan tallennuksen ja kuljetuksen.
On todennäköisesti helpointa verrata sitä toiseen merkintäkieliin, jonka kanssa olet ehkä tuttu - Hypertext Markup Language (HTML), jota käytetään verkkosivujen koodaamiseen. HTML käyttää ennalta määritettyjä merkintäkoodeja (lyhyitä koodeja), jotka kuvaavat verkkosivun sisällön muotoa. Esimerkiksi seuraava yksinkertainen HTML-koodi käyttää tageja, joiden avulla jotkut sanat ovat lihavoineet ja jotkut kursiivilla:
Näin teet lihavoitu teksti ja näin teet kursivoitu teksti
Asia, joka erottaa XML: n, on kuitenkin se, että se on laajennettavissa. XML: llä ei ole ennalta määritettyä merkintäkieltä, kuten HTML. Sen sijaan XML: n avulla käyttäjät voivat luoda omia merkintäkoodia kuvaamaan sisältöä, tekemällä rajoittamattoman ja itse määrittelevän symbolin.
Pohjimmiltaan HTML on kieli, joka keskittyy sisällön esittämiseen, kun taas XML on datan kuvauskieli, jota käytetään tietojen tallentamiseen.
XML: ää käytetään usein muiden asiakirjamuotojen perustana - itse asiassa satoja. Seuraavassa on muutamia, jotka saatat tunnistaa:
Joten, jos sinulla on XML-tiedosto, se ei välttämättä kerro mitä sovellusta se on tarkoitettu käytettäväksi. Tyypillisesti sinun ei tarvitse huolehtia siitä, ellet ole oikeasti XML-tiedostojen suunnittelu.
Voit avata XML-tiedoston suoraan muutamalla tavalla. Voit avata ja muokata niitä millä tahansa tekstieditorilla, katsella niitä millä tahansa verkkoselaimella tai käyttää verkkosivustoa, jonka avulla voit katsella, muokata ja muuntaa ne muiksi muodoiksi.
Koska XML-tiedostot ovat oikeastaan vain tekstitiedostoja, voit avata ne millä tahansa tekstieditorilla. Asia on, monet tekstieditorin kaltaiset Notepad-vain eivät ole suunniteltu näyttämään XML-tiedostoja niiden oikealla rakenteella. Saattaa olla hyvä, että XML-tiedoston avaaminen aukeaa ja nopea ilme auttaa selvittämään, mitä se on. Mutta on paljon parempia työkaluja heidän kanssaan työskentelemiseen.
Napsauta hiiren kakkospainikkeella XML-tiedostoa, jonka haluat avata, osoita kohtaa "Open With" ja valitse sitten "Muistiossa" -vaihtoehto.
Huomautus: Käytämme Windows-esimerkkejä tässä, mutta sama pätee myös muille käyttöjärjestelmille. Etsi hyvä kolmannen osapuolen tekstieditori, joka on suunniteltu tukemaan XML-tiedostoja.
Tiedosto ei aukea, mutta kuten huomaat, se menettää suurimman osan muotoilustaan ja kokoa sen koko vain asiakirjan kahdelle riville.
Niinpä vaikka Notepad voisi olla hyödyllinen XML-tiedoston nopean tarkistamisen kannalta, olet paljon paremmin kehittyneempi työkalu kuin Notepad ++, joka korostaa syntaksia ja muodostaa tiedoston sen tavoin.
Tässä on sama XML-tiedosto, joka on avattu Notepad ++:
Jos sinun ei tarvitse muokata XML-tiedostoja, mutta sinun tarvitsee vain katsella niitä joskus, selain, jota käytät tämän artikkelin lukemiseen, sopii hyvin tähän työhön. Itse asiassa oletusselaimesi on todennäköisesti asetettu XML-tiedostojen oletustarkkailijaksi. Joten kaksoisnapsauttamalla XML-tiedostoa pitäisi avata se selaimessasi.
Jos ei ole, voit napsauttaa tiedostoa hiiren kakkospainikkeella löytääksesi vaihtoehtoja sen avaamiseksi millä tahansa haluamallasi sovelluksella. Valitse vain selaimesi ohjelmaluettelosta. Käytämme Chromea tässä esimerkissä.
Kun tiedosto avautuu, sinun pitäisi nähdä kauniisti jäsenneltyjä tietoja. Se ei ole niin kaunis kuin värikoodattu näkymä, jonka saat jotain Notepad ++: n kanssa, mutta se on kaukana näkyvämpi kuin mitä saat Notepadilla.
Jos haluat muokata satunnaista XML-tiedostoa, et halua ladata uutta tekstieditoria tai jos haluat muuntaa XML-tiedoston toiseen muotoon, on olemassa muutamia kunnollisia online-XML-toimittajia, jotka ovat käytettävissä ilmaiseksi. TutorialsPoint.com, XMLGrid.net ja CodeBeautify.org antavat sinun nähdä ja muokata XML-tiedostoja. Kun olet suorittanut muokkauksen, voit ladata muutetun XML-tiedoston tai muuntaa sen muussa muodossa.
Esimerkiksi täällä käytämme CodeBeautify.orgia. Sivu on jaettu kolmeen osaan. Vasemmalla on XML-tiedosto, jonka kanssa olet tekemässä. Keskellä on useita vaihtoehtoja. Oikealla näet joidenkin valitsemiesi vaihtoehtojen tulokset. Esimerkiksi alla olevassa kuvassa koko XML-tiedosto on vasemmalla ja puunäkymä näkyy hakutulosruudussa, koska napsautimme puunäkymä-painiketta keskellä.
Tässä on parempi tarkastella näitä vaihtoehtoja. Käytä "Selaa" -painiketta ladataksesi XML-tiedoston tietokoneelta tai "Lisää URL-osoite" -painiketta vetämällä XML-lähteestä.
"Puu-näkymä" -painike näyttää tiedot kauniisti muotoillussa puurakenteessa hakutulosruutuun, ja kaikki tunnisteet vasemmalla oranssina ja tunnisteiden oikeudet.
"Kaunista" näyttää tiedot suorina, helposti luettavina riveinä tulostaulussa.
"Minify" -painike näyttää tiedot käyttämällä mahdollisimman vähäistä valkoista tilaa. Se yrittää laittaa jokaisen yksittäisen datan yhteen riviin. Tämä on kätevä, kun tiedostoa pienennetään. Se säästää tilaa, mutta sen kustannuksella, että se pystyy lukemaan sen tehokkaasti.
Lopuksi voit käyttää XML-JSON-painiketta muuntamalla XML JSON-muotoon, jolloin voit tallentaa tietosi pilkulla erotetuiksi arvotiedostoiksi tai ladata muutokset napsauttamalla "Lataa" -painiketta. olet tehnyt uuden XML-tiedoston.